    Dirt to Development: A Site Readiness Roadmap for Rural Florida

    Posted on February 18, 2026

    Communities across Rural Florida continue to compete for investment,jobs and growth opportunities — yet many promising sites face challenges related to readiness, infrastructure, funding and positioning.

    A “Dirt to Development: Site Readiness Roadmap for Rural Florida” training session will be held on Tuesday, Feb. 24, from 10 a.m. until 2 p.m. at Big Bend Technical College in Perry.

    Hosted by Duke Energy, this training is designed to help counties and communities understand how to take a site from raw land to development-ready, while reducing risk and increasing competitiveness.

    Participants will hear from experienced speakers who will walk through the full site readiness process – from early site preparation and due diligence to identifying grant and funding opportunities that can help offset development costs.

    The goal is to provide practical, actionable guidance that communities can begin using immediately.

    This training is intended to be collaborative and is strongly encouraged for teams, including:

    • economic development organizations,

    • county and city commissioners,

    • county and city managers and

    • landowners and property stakeholders

    “By bringing the right partners to the table, communities can better align priorities, accelerate site readiness and position themselves for future investment,” said Duke Energy’s Rural Economic Development Manager Mary Swoope. “We encourage you to mark your calendars, identify who from your community should attend and register today.

    “We look forward to working together to strengthen site readiness across Rural Florida,” she added.
